MGT is offering FAA Airframe
and Powerplant Certification
courses, which include classroom
training, all required written tests
and the Oral and Practical
Examination for the A & P
License at the end of the course.
The classroom training and the
requited written tests are seven
days in length. The Oral and
Practical Exam will be adminis
tered by MGT’s Designated
Mechanic Examiner (DME).
Each course is limited to ten

MGT marketing student receives SI,OOO Lowe’s scholarship
Lowe’s Companies, Inc., the
world’s second largest home
improvement retailer, and its Warner
Robins store recently presented
Gwendelvn Nicolas, a marketing
student at MGT, a SI,OOO scholar
ship. The scholarship program,
funded by Lowe’s Educational
Foundation, provides work opportu
nities for the Lowe’s Scholars who
could become permanent employees
in later years and future leaders of
the companv This year Lowe’s will
contribute up to $500,000 to stu
dents through this program.
With an accompanying job respon
sibility at the Lowe’s store, the schol
arship program targets students
enrolled in i discipline of study rep
resented b- Lowe’s stores and its

American Heart Association
As the Community Training Center for the American Heart Association, Middle Geoigia Tech is respon
sible for coordinating and offering training and instructor certification for Advanced Cardiac Life Support
(ACLS), Pediatric Advanced Life Support (PALS) and CPR Training. Classes are available at Middle
Georgia Tech or at locations designated by an organization. All classes meet OSHA requirements.
Currently there are 168 affiliated instructors and 17 satellite sites which have issued more than 6,000 cards
for ACLS, PAS and CPR. Cost of the classes is as follows:
